I hit both of them within a hour. Numbers were about the same. The F9 felt softer I guess probably cause of the milled face. The TS3 felt like the ball jumped off better. But like I said numbers were about the same. Comes down to personal preference and whether you want to save a couple bucks with the Cobra. I’m in the market for a new driver. Right now the Cobra is in the lead. Waiting to try the new Callaway’s and TM’s. Sorry, probably not much help. Have to try them for yourself.

Wish I could report! I’m in frozen Cleveland and just picked up the F9 Thursday. Tell you this, the Cobra sure sets up nice. The competition with be as follows...

1.) 10.5 TS3, 44.75’ D4, PX Handcrafted Red 5.5

2.) 10.5 F9, 44.5’, D5, Fuji TS Blue reg flex

Both drivers set to +1 loft and darn near the exact specs. At my 49yr old smooth, flat, low spin 105mph SS I bet they aren’t off each other by more than peanuts. It will all come down to feel and confidence for me. My game with the driver is a high, piercing trajectory. Drives my high spin, high speed friends nuts that I can still get roll out.
